Dow hits record as Bessent says Hormuz deal could come soon

Dow hits record as Bessent says Hormuz deal could come soon

U.S. stocks surged Tuesday, with the Dow Jones Industrial Average climbing 1,035 points, or 2%, to a record high for the second straight session, driven by strong corporate earnings and a drop in oil prices after Treasury Secretary Scott Bessent said a deal to reopen the Strait of Hormuz could come within days.

The S&P 500 rose 1.8%, reaching its first record high since June, and the Nasdaq Composite advanced 2.5%. Caterpillar was the Dow’s top performer, jumping 6%, while Palantir Technologies stock climbed 29% after CEO Alex Karp described the data-analytics company’s second-quarter results as “otherworldly.”

In an appearance on CNBC’s “Squawk Box,” Treasury Secretary Scott Bessent said “we are in talks with the Iranians” and added, “There is a chance we may have a deal today or tomorrow to open the Strait and move towards a more normalized position in this conflict.” West Texas Intermediate crude futures slid 5% to approximately $76 a barrel, while Brent crude, the global benchmark, shed 5% to settle near $79 a barrel.

Palantir stock was on track for its strongest single-session performance in over two years, according to CNBC. The company pointed to AI sovereignty as the driver of its results. Among chipmakers, Micron Technology advanced 7% and Marvell Technology surged 14%, extending a rebound that began after a rough stretch in July.

Caterpillar topped second-quarter earnings estimates and lifted its revenue growth outlook, pointing to robust orders for equipment used in AI data center projects. On tariffs, the company said full-year costs are tracking toward the bottom of the range it had previously projected.

Technology was the top-performing sector, up 4%, while financials added 1%, with Goldman Sachs among the standouts at better than 3%. Industrials and materials both posted gains of nearly 2%.

The earnings season has shown unusual breadth, with upward of 84% of S&P 500 companies topping analyst estimates among those that have already released results, according to CNBC, citing FactSet data.

The Dow had already set a record on Monday, a session in which Amazon’s market capitalization topped $3 trillion for the first time. Amazon shares slipped nearly 2% Tuesday after founder Jeff Bezos disclosed plans to sell approximately $4 billion in stock.
